Heat Shock Treatments for Polyploid Induction in Clarias gariepinus: Different Time After Fertilization and Treatment Duration

Abstract

Manipulation chromosome through heat shock treatment is safe method and can be applied to mass production in order to fulfil demand in animal food industry. The aim of the study was to evaluate how heat shock affected fertilized eggs after 4 minutes (triploid) and 40 minutes (tetraploid) of fertilization. After heat treatment of Clarias gariepinus fish eggs, the rate of abnormality of fertilized eggs were also determined. Heat shock treatments were 39, 40 and 41 degree celsius for 4 minutes, with times of 4 minutes after fertilization and 40 minutes after fertilization, with three repetitions of each treatment. The results showed that heat shock after 4 minutes of fertilization significantly affected the rate of slow embryonic development starting from the cleavage stage of 8 cell up to hatching compared to treatment 40 minutes after fertilization. The treatment with a shocking temperature of 41 degree celsius after 4 minutes of fertilization resulted in the highest percentage rate of abnormalities, 45.67%. Thus, this study revealed that tetraploid development was superior to triploid development due to higher egg abnormalities in triploid. Tetraploids are preferable as broodstocks to produce sterile triploids and can enlarge rapidly.

Keywords: Clarias gariepinus, triploidy, polyploidy, heat shock, aquaculture.
